All resources of civilization 7

The table below contains a list all resources in Civilization 7 that we came across every age, divided by a kind. Some are timeless, such as gold. Others, such as skins or oil, are present only for age, and some changes function over time.
For example, horses are a passive military bonus for all individuals during antiquity and exploration, but in the current era they turn into an additional resource that ensures happiness for one settlement, and instead oil fills the same military function.
| Resource name | Resource type | Antiquity bonus | Exploration bonus | Modern bonus |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Pearl | City | 2 Happiness in capital, 4 happiness in every other city | 3 Happiness in the cities of the homeland, 6 luck in distant cities | 6 Happiness in capital, 3 happiness in other cities |
| Furs | City | Not applicable | Empire Resource | 6 Happiness in a city with a train station, 3 luck in other cities |
| Gypsum | City | 2 production in capital, 4 production in other cities | 3 production in the cities of homelands, 6 production in distant cities | Not applicable |
| Camels | City | Adds two additional places for the city | Adds two additional places for the city | Not applicable |
| Tobacco | City | Not applicable | Not applicable | 6 Production in a city with a train station, 3 production in other cities |
| Silk | City | Additional 10% of the culture | Additional 10% of the culture | 6 Culture in capital, 3 culture in other cities |
| Salt | City | Additional 20% of production towards training units | Not applicable | Not applicable |
| Kaolin | City | 2 Food in capital, 4 food in other cities | 3 Food in the cities of homelands, 6 food in distant cities | Factory resource |
| Incense | City | Additional 10% of education | Additional 100% production towards missionaries and temples | Not applicable |
| Jade | City | Additional 15% gold | Additional 15% gold | Not applicable |
| Truffles | City | Not applicable | Additional 20% of production towards training units | 6 Food in a city with a train station, 3 food in other cities |
| Lapis lazuli | City | 4 production, 5% gold | Not applicable | Not applicable |
| Cotton | Bonus | 2 food, 2 production | 3 food, 3 production | Factory resource |
| Dates | Bonus | 2 food, 2 happiness | 3 food, 3 happiness | Not applicable |
| Fish | Bonus | 3 food | 5 food | Factory resource |
| Dye | Bonus | 3 happiness | 5 luck | Not applicable |
| Ivory | Bonus | Empire Resource | 3 Happiness, 3 production | 4 Happiness, 4 production |
| Horses | Bonus | Empire Resource | Empire Resource | 6 happiness |
| Spices | Bonus | Not applicable | Treasure fleet | 4 food, 4 happiness |
| Whales | Bonus | Not applicable | 5 Production | 6 production |
| Sugar | Bonus | Not applicable | Treasure fleet | 6 food |
| Wine | Bonus | Empire Resource | Empire Resource | 4 food, 4 production |
| Wool | Bonus | 2 production, 2 happiness | Not applicable | Not applicable |
| Hide | Bonus | 3 production | Not applicable | Not applicable |
| Gold | Empire | 20% gold for the purchase of buildings | 20% gold for the purchase of buildings | 20% gold for the purchase of buildings |
| Marble | Empire | 10% of production towards miracles built on sea tiles, tundra or grassy tiles | 10% of production for building miracles | 10% of production for building miracles |
| Iron | Empire | Additional 1 combat force for infantry units | Additional combat strength for distance and infantry units | Not applicable |
| Ivory | Empire | 10% of production for building miracles on desert, tropical and plain tiles | Additional resource | Additional resource |
| Coal | Empire | Not applicable | Not applicable | Additional 100% production towards railway stations, additional force 1 fight for featherlight marine units |
| Furs | Empire | Not applicable | Not applicable | Not applicable |
| Oil | Empire | Not applicable | Not applicable | Additional 1 combat force for cavalry and ponderous marine units and additional 1 combat force when they attack infantry |
| Saltpeter | Empire | Not applicable | Additional combat strength for siege and marine units | Additional strength of 1 fight for distance units and siege and additional 1 force against cavalry units |
| Rubber | Empire | Not applicable | Not applicable | Additional 1 combat force for air and infantry units |
| Silver | Empire | 20% gold towards purchasing units | 20% gold towards purchasing units | 20% gold towards purchasing units |
| Wine | Empire | Additional 10% culture and 2 happiness in the capital during the ceremony | Additional 10% culture and 3 happiness in the capital during the ceremony | Additional resource |
| Horses | Empire | Additional 1 combat force for cavalry units and additional force 1 fight against infantry | Additional 1 combat force for cavalry units and additional force 1 fight against infantry and distance units | Additional resource |
| Cocoa | Factory | Not applicable | Treasure fleet | Additional 3% of happiness |
| Tea | Factory | Not applicable | Treasure fleet | Additional 3% of education |
| Citrus | Factory | Not applicable | Not applicable | Additional production of 5% towards training sea units |
| Fish | Factory | Not applicable | Additional resource | Additional growth rate of 5% of the settlement |
| Kaolin | Factory | Not applicable | City resource | Additional 3% culture |
| Quinine | Factory | Not applicable | Not applicable | Units treat 1 HP |
| Coffee | Factory | Not applicable | Not applicable | Additional production of 5% towards miracles and buildings |
| Cotton | Factory | Not applicable | Additional resource | Additional production of 5% towards land units |
All resources of the treasure fleet in civilization 7
The search age introduces a special subset of resources called Treasure Fleet Resources. Our Fleet Guide Treasure is in more detail, but the point is that they are obliged to progress through the economic legacy of this age and not provide any bonuses for cities. However, after discharging the treasure fleet ship in any city or city, you will immediately receive an additional 100 gold.
These are all the resources of the treasure fleet:
- Gold
- Sugar
- Silver
- Spices
- Cocoa
- Tea
Some treasure fleet resources coincide with ordinary, including gold and silver. In the lands where you start, these are only ordinary resources and provide the same bonuses as normal. In distant lands, they only count as the resources of the treasure fleet.
